Stephen Curry Reveals Family as Key to His Perfect Life
Golden State Warriors superstar Stephen Curry has shared heartfelt insights into his personal life, emphasizing how his family with wife Ayesha Curry and their four children brings him unparalleled joy and fulfillment. Despite their preference for privacy, Curry opened up in a recent interview about the transformative impact of his home life.
Curry's Perspective on Family and Daily Happiness
In a candid discussion, the four-time NBA champion reflected on how his family reshapes his worldview. "It puts everything into perspective," Curry stated. "I don't ever have a bad day knowing when I go home, I have my wife and daughter to enjoy life with..." He elaborated on the gratification of returning to his loved ones, adding, "There's nothing more gratifying than coming home and spending time with your daughter and your wife and just enjoying what God has blessed me with..."
Curry humorously noted how fatherhood has changed his routines, saying, "I don't even know what I used to do with my free time... Cause now it's all about Riley. So, it's a good thing that's going on." Over recent years, he has consistently demonstrated his dedication as a husband and father, earning admiration both on and off the court.
Controversy Surrounding Ayesha Curry's Remarks
While Stephen Curry often receives praise, his wife Ayesha Curry, a renowned entrepreneur and chef, has faced backlash for some of her public statements about their marriage. In a podcast appearance, Ayesha revealed that she initially had no plans to marry or have children, focusing instead on her career. However, meeting Stephen Curry altered her path, leading to a swift romance, marriage in their early twenties, and starting a family soon after.
Despite this being an honest confession, fans misinterpreted her words, labeling her as "disrespectful" toward her husband. This sparked significant online criticism, but the high-profile couple chose to maintain distance from the drama, refusing to engage with the negativity and focusing on their family life instead.
